    Should I Upgrade To Macos Sequoia?

    As a fellow Mac enthusiast, I completely understand your dilemma about upgrading to macOS Sequoia. The excitement of new features often comes with the hesitation of potentially disrupting an optimized workflow you’ve carefully crafted. Let’s explore some key points that might help clarify your decision.

    Firstly, macOS Sequoia brings several compelling features aimed at enhancing user experience and productivity. The revamped multitasking interface allows for more fluid window management, which could be a game-changer if you juggle multiple apps regularly. There are also improvements in system-wide search with smarter AI integration, making it easier to find files and apps quickly without losing focus. For creatives, the updated media tools offer better native editing capabilities, saving you from relying as much on third-party software. Security-wise, Apple has introduced more robust privacy controls and faster background updates, which means less interruption while keeping your data safe.

    Regarding performance, early reports suggest Sequoia runs smoothly on recent Mac hardware models, particularly the M1 and M2 series. If you have a MacBook Pro from the last couple of years or an iMac with Apple silicon, you should see noticeable responsiveness enhancements and better battery efficiency. However, it’s important to verify whether your specific model is officially supported. Older Intel-based Macs may face slower performance or might not even meet the minimum requirements for a full upgrade.

    Compatibility with essential apps is another critical consideration. While major software providers tend to update their apps swiftly, some niche or legacy applications might have compatibility issues initially. If your daily workflow depends heavily on specialized tools, checking their compatibility forums or updates beforehand is prudent. Furthermore, backing up your current system is essential since new operating systems can occasionally introduce bugs or glitches that affect stability, especially in the early weeks following release.

    On the topic of installation and preparation, the upgrade process is generally straightforward, thanks to Apple’s user-friendly setup. That said, allocating time to back up data, update apps, and read through compatibility notes will ensure a smoother transition. Some users report that their workflow noticeably improved after upgrading, claiming the new features and speed boosts were worth the initial adjustment period. Others advise waiting for the first few patches to iron out early bugs before diving in.

    In summary, if your Mac is relatively recent and your workflow benefits from the enhancements Sequoia offers, upgrading could invigorate your productivity and computing experience. However, if you rely on older hardware or mission-critical apps with uncertain compatibility, a cautious, well-prepared approach is advisable. Ultimately, balancing the allure of new capabilities with the comfort of your current setup depends on your specific needs and risk tolerance. Whatever you decide, ensuring you have a solid backup and a plan to revert if necessary will keep you in control as you navigate this upgrade path.
